Rename OSSL_SERIALIZER / OSSL_DESERIALIZER to OSSL_ENCODE / OSSL_DECODE
Fixes #12455 Reviewed-by: Paul Dale <paul.dale@oracle.com> (Merged from https://github.com/openssl/openssl/pull/12660)

+#include <openssl/core_dispatch.h>
+#include <openssl/types.h>
+#include <openssl/safestack.h>
+#include <openssl/encoder.h>
+#include <openssl/decoder.h>
+#include "internal/cryptlib.h"
+#include "internal/refcount.h"
+
+struct ossl_serdes_base_st {
+ OSSL_PROVIDER *prov;
+ int id;
+ const char *propdef;
+
+ CRYPTO_REF_COUNT refcnt;
+ CRYPTO_RWLOCK *lock;
+};
+
+struct ossl_encoder_st {
+ struct ossl_serdes_base_st base;
+ OSSL_FUNC_encoder_newctx_fn *newctx;
+ OSSL_FUNC_encoder_freectx_fn *freectx;
+ OSSL_FUNC_encoder_set_ctx_params_fn *set_ctx_params;
+ OSSL_FUNC_encoder_settable_ctx_params_fn *settable_ctx_params;
+ OSSL_FUNC_encoder_encode_data_fn *encode_data;
+ OSSL_FUNC_encoder_encode_object_fn *encode_object;
+};
+
+struct ossl_decoder_st {
+ struct ossl_serdes_base_st base;
+ OSSL_FUNC_decoder_newctx_fn *newctx;
+ OSSL_FUNC_decoder_freectx_fn *freectx;
+ OSSL_FUNC_decoder_get_params_fn *get_params;
+ OSSL_FUNC_decoder_gettable_params_fn *gettable_params;
+ OSSL_FUNC_decoder_set_ctx_params_fn *set_ctx_params;
+ OSSL_FUNC_decoder_settable_ctx_params_fn *settable_ctx_params;
+ OSSL_FUNC_decoder_decode_fn *decode;
+ OSSL_FUNC_decoder_export_object_fn *export_object;
+};
+
+struct ossl_encoder_ctx_st {
+ OSSL_ENCODER *encoder;
+ void *serctx;
+
+ int selection;
+
+ /*-
+ * Output / encoding data, used by OSSL_ENCODER_to_{bio,fp}
+ *
+ * |object| is the libcrypto object to handle.
+ * |do_output| performs the actual encoding.
+ *
+ * |do_output| must have intimate knowledge of |object|.
+ */
+ const void *object;
+ int (*do_output)(OSSL_ENCODER_CTX *ctx, BIO *out);
+
+ /* For any function that needs a passphrase reader */
+ const UI_METHOD *ui_method;
+ void *ui_data;
+ /*
+ * if caller used OSSL_ENCODER_CTX_set_passphrase_cb(), we need
+ * intermediary storage.
+ */
+ UI_METHOD *allocated_ui_method;
+};
+
+struct ossl_decoder_instance_st {
+ OSSL_DECODER *decoder; /* Never NULL */
+ void *deserctx; /* Never NULL */
+ const char *input_type; /* Never NULL */
+};
+
+DEFINE_STACK_OF(OSSL_DECODER_INSTANCE)
+
+struct ossl_decoder_ctx_st {
+ /*
+ * The caller may know the input type of the data they pass. If not,
+ * this will remain NULL and the decoding functionality will start
+ * with trying to decode with any desencoder in |decoder_insts|,
+ * regardless of their respective input type.
+ */
+ const char *start_input_type;
+
+ /*
+ * Decoders that are components of any current decoding path.
+ */
+ STACK_OF(OSSL_DECODER_INSTANCE) *decoder_insts;
+
+ /*
+ * The constructors of a decoding, and its caller argument.
+ */
+ OSSL_DECODER_CONSTRUCT *construct;
+ OSSL_DECODER_CLEANUP *cleanup;
+ void *construct_data;
+
+ /* For any function that needs a passphrase reader */
+ OSSL_PASSPHRASE_CALLBACK *passphrase_cb;
+ const UI_METHOD *ui_method;
+ void *ui_data;
+ /*
+ * if caller used OSSL_ENCODER_CTX_set_pem_password_cb(), we need
+ * intermediary storage.
+ */
+ UI_METHOD *allocated_ui_method;
+ /*
+ * Because the same input may pass through more than one decoder,
+ * we cache any passphrase passed to us. The desrializing processor
+ * must clear this at the end of a run.
+ */
+ unsigned char *cached_passphrase;
+ size_t cached_passphrase_len;
+
+ /*
+ * Flag section. Keep these together
+ */
+
+ /*
+ * The passphrase was passed to us by the user. In that case, it
+ * should only be freed when freeing this context.
+ */
+ unsigned int flag_user_passphrase:1;
+};
+
+/* Passphrase callbacks, found in serdes_pass.c */
+
+/*
+ * Encoders typically want to get an outgoing passphrase, while
+ * decoders typically want to get en incoming passphrase.
+ */
+OSSL_PASSPHRASE_CALLBACK ossl_encoder_passphrase_out_cb;
+OSSL_PASSPHRASE_CALLBACK ossl_decoder_passphrase_in_cb;
